PRESOLICITATION NOTICE

D -- MODIFICATION TO AIR DEFENSE COMMUNICATION SERVICES (ADCS) CONTRACT (INCREASE CEILING AMOUNT)

Description
The Defense Information Technology Contracting Organization (DITCO) intends to increase the not-to-exceed ceiling amount of Contract No. DCA200-01-D-5006, Air Defense Communication Services (ADCS). The contractor is General Dynamics Government Systems Corporation, located in Needham MA. The contract was competitively awarded on 6 July 2001 with a base period through 30 June 2002 and four one-year option periods. It provides management, maintenance and repair and logistics support of the existing highly sophisticated and critical communications system and subsystems used in support of NORAD, including system improvements, upgrades and modifications that require engineering knowledge and experience. The purpose of the increase to the ceiling amount is to meet additional air defense requirements necessary to defend the United States against potential terrorist activities. The increased ceiling amount will include: support for additional CONUS interior radar sites, support for additional CONUS interior radio sites, support for new alert facility scramble capabilities, support for new Continental United States Region Air Operations Center (CONR) to Federal Aviation Administration communications requirements, data switching for sector display processors, design and installation of a replacement to the Intellect Communications System to support the new mission requirements, replacement of the Radio Interface Concentration (RIC) equipment, temporary technical and engineering staff for urgent requirements, additional permanent staff at the Air Defense Sectors to support the increased infrastructure, and a need for repair and return support to maintain equipment at the additional interior radar/radio sites. As a result of the increased scope, the contract not-to-exceed funding ceiling will be increased from $37,500,000 to $73,350,000, an increase of $35,850,000. The statutory authority for other than full and open competition is 10 U.S.C. 2304(c)(1). All responsible sources may submit a proposal which shall be considered by the agency in accordance with Numbered Note 22.
